Why coastal roofs need specialized materials
Coastal environments expose rooftops to more than rain. Salt-laden air accelerates corrosion, while high humidity can push water into seams and fasteners if the system is stone coated roofing for coastal areas not designed for it. Wind-driven spray also increases the risk of trapped moisture under underlayment, especially around penetrations like vents and chimneys.
Stone-coated roofing is engineered to address these risks with layered protection. A corrosion-resistant metal substrate provides structural strength, and the stone-based surface helps shield the finish from ultraviolet exposure. When paired with a properly installed underlayment and flashings, the roofing system can resist moisture intrusion and maintain performance over time.
What to look for in stone-coated roof systems
Start by evaluating the coating quality and the metal construction. Look for a stone-coated system where the base metal is treated for corrosion resistance and where the stone and resin layers stone coated roofing contractors are formulated for outdoor weather exposure. The thickness and finish consistency matter because they influence how well the surface handles impact, abrasion, and long-term water exposure.
Next, confirm the installation components match coastal conditions. Coastal roofs require attention to roof edges, ridge caps, and especially flashing at walls and roof penetrations. Proper ventilation is also essential because trapped heat and moisture can shorten the service life of the roof deck and attic materials, even when the top layer looks intact.
Installation checklist for coastal performance
A strong roof outcome depends on layout details as much as product selection. Make sure the contractor follows a leak-resistant underlayment plan with correct overlap and fastening spacing, then verifies that water-shedding layers are continuous across the entire roof plane. Pay close attention to valleys, where debris and water flow patterns can concentrate stress, and ensure valley flashing is installed to direct water away from seams.
During installation, request a focus on fastening strategy and seal integrity. Coastal wind can lift edges and strain fasteners, so the system should be installed with the correct accessories and torque or fastening pattern specified by the manufacturer. After installation, a thorough inspection should include checking transitions around vents, cable trays, skylights, and any rooftop equipment mounts to ensure there are no gaps where salt spray can infiltrate.
